Output 84a27a7a308b93e81b519e131f300cad4440542a53469f66eb2ef85864554739:2

value
2290611
script pubkey
OP_HASH160 OP_PUSHBYTES_20 964fc683ba9fa8f631b06a1a35188a4426ca6ec6 OP_EQUAL
address
3FPnrDLkWfwafF7wNgLm7UXebQGEZQ8oKm
transaction
84a27a7a308b93e81b519e131f300cad4440542a53469f66eb2ef85864554739
spent
true